Illinois ACLU announces resolution of Jaylan Butler case after settlements
The organization reports that Butler is dismissing remaining charges after reaching a settlement with two of the officers involved in his wrongful arrest. Author: Connor Day Updated: 7:12 PM CDT May 18, 2021
A settlement has been reached in a lawsuit that stemmed from February 2019, when a 19-year-old Eastern Illinois University student was detained at an Interstate 80 rest stop as police were looking for a suspect in a shooting.
The ACLU of Illinois announced the resolution on Tuesday, May 18 in a news release, featured statements from the group and Butler himself.

Olney Central College students Stephanie Blake and Caleb Thomas have been named to the All-Illinois Academic Team by Phi Theta Kappa, the international two-year college honor society.
Blake and Thomas, both of Olney, were selected from among community college students across the state on the basis of academic achievement, volunteer work, campus activities, honors and awards. The All-Illinois Academic Team initiative honors outstanding Illinois community college students and highlights the high-quality education provided by the 48 public community colleges and the six private two-year colleges in the state.
Recipients were recognized at the virtual All-Illinois Academic Team Banquet. Blake and Thomas will receive medallions and certificates by mail.
